Embodiment 1

[0031] Preparation of Shell Powder-Natural Rubber Composite Material and Its Vulcanized Film

[0032] Weigh 15 parts of shell powder with a particle size of about 200nm, add ethanol that just soaks it and rinse it with deionized water, then add 1.0 parts of rare earth coupling agent DN-8102 and 1.0 parts of tetraethylene pentadiamine, place in Stir continuously in a water bath at 80°C for 4 hours, then take it out to cool and wash by centrifugation, then add 0.4 parts of sodium dodecylbenzenesulfonate and 100 parts of deionized water to the shell powder obtained after washing, and ultrasonically disperse for 30 hours while stirring. 100 parts of concentrated natural rubber latex with a total solid content of 60% based on dry glue is stabilized by using 0.5 part of fatty alcohol polyoxyethylene ether, and then 0.1 part of potassium hydroxide is added. Embodiment 3

[0038]Weigh 40 parts of shell powder with a particle size of about 200 nm, add ethanol that just soaks it, rinse it with deionized water, then add 2.5 parts of rare earth coupling agent DN-8102 and 1.5 parts of tetraethylene pentadiamine, set Stir continuously in a water bath at 80°C for 4 hours, then take it out for cooling and centrifugal washing, then dehydrate and dry the shell powder obtained after washing to obtain shell powder powder; weigh 100 parts of natural rubber, and put it on an open rubber mixing machine Add the above shell powder powder, and 3 parts of paraffin base oil, 3.5 parts of sulfur, 5.0 parts of zinc oxide, 1.0 parts of stearic acid, 1.2 parts of mercaptobenzothiazole (accelerator M), 0.5 parts of 2,6-di Tert-butyl-4-methylphenol (anti-264), vulcanized at 150°C after mixing evenly. Abstract

The invention relates to a shell powder-natural rubber composite material and a preparation method thereof. The composite material comprises shell powder or modified shell powder, a coupling agent, an anionic surfactant, a nonionic surfactant, milky natural rubber based on dry glue and a cross linker, and can contain fatty alcohol-polyoxyethylene ether, potassium hydroxide and paraffin-based oil or pigment. The preparation method comprises the following steps of: (1) preparing aqueous dispersion of the shell powder; (2) preparing a shell powder-natural rubber composite material in a latex state; and (3) preparing the shell powder-natural rubber composite material in a dry glue state. The tensile strength of the composite material is 20 to 28MPa, the elongation at break can reach 700 to 980 percent, 300 percent stress at definite elongation can reach 2.0 to 5.0MPa, the tearing strength is 36 to 45kN/m, and the heat generation performance is within 13 DEG C. The material has high tearing resistance, tensile resistance and slippery resistance, difficultly produces heat, has antibacterial performance, and can be applied to natural rubber products such as medical gloves, tires, rubber tubes and shoes.

Description

technical field [0001] The invention relates to a natural rubber composite material and a preparation method thereof, in particular to a shell powder-natural rubber composite material and a preparation method thereof, belonging to the technical field of rubber composite material production. Background technique [0002] Due to the large free volume, small intermolecular force, and poor crystallization ability, most rubbers will not be able to achieve the purpose of application if they are not reinforced. Therefore, since the industrial application of rubber, people have been committed to the research on the mechanism of rubber reinforcement and related technologies. From zinc oxide to carbon black, to the development and application of various filling reinforcing agents and related technologies, finding efficient, simple and economical reinforcing methods and reinforcing agents has always been the focus and hotspot of rubber scientific research.
